Petronas to return to Uzbekistan

Malaysian company Petroliam Nasional Berhad (Petronas) is planning to continue its operations in Uzbekistan. “Dunyo” news agency reports with reference to Bernama.com, Malaysian information agency.
The agency notes that the resumption of Petronas's participation in the oil and gas industry of Uzbekistan will boost bilateral trade, economic relations and investment cooperations between the two countries. According to the author, Petronas's return to the Uzbek market is “essential”.
In mid-2013, the Malaysian company informed Uzbekistan that they would like to withdraw from production sharing agreement in Ustyurt region and production sharing agreement for the Development of Baysun Investment Block in Surkhandarya region. In 2014, the company closed its representative office in Uzbekistan.
